> Hi Ron,
>  
> This is wrong: wonder.core:ERExtensions:jar:wo54:6.1
>  
> I think it is caused by you having a value for 
> <wonder.classifier>wo54</wonder.classifier>
>  
> Remove the value (edit the pom.xml) .

> I think what you want is a erxapplication-archetype (wonder application 
> (snapshot)) project. That is similar to the Wonder application you can create 
> with eclipse.
>  
> You should be able to build and run your project from the command line. Then 
> import your maven project into eclipse for debugging.
